Output 93c8945f505602cc16aeac557d2bdb9a1d2c28fecde886cd474aea612b3f3036:148

value
75820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 47e2e76c8245e85c6fc53aae12e7fd63ba35bb4c OP_EQUAL
address
38F7ijHvYxTuLGSMGHrUZ7nuW3iRGT6Hxo
transaction
93c8945f505602cc16aeac557d2bdb9a1d2c28fecde886cd474aea612b3f3036